Mental health treatment centers in Jacksonville, NC, offer a variety of services designed to address different mental health conditions. These services may include individual therapy, group counseling, family therapy, medication management, psychiatric evaluations, and c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T). Some centers may also specialize in treating specific conditions such as depression, anxiety, bipolar disorder, PTSD, and substance use disorders. Additionally, some facilities may provide holistic approaches like mindfulness training, art therapy, and yoga to support overall well-being.
To find the best mental health treatment center in Jacksonville, start by researching facilities that specialize in the type of care you need. Look for centers with licensed professionals, accreditations such as Joint Commission certification, and positive patient reviews. You can also consult your primary care provider for referrals or contact your insurance provider for a list of in-network facilities. Additionally, online directories and local support groups may provide valuable recommendations. It's important to visit the facility or schedule a consultation to ensure it aligns with your specific needs and preferences.
Some mental health treatment centers in Jacksonville may accept insurance, but coverage varies depending on your provider and plan. Services such as therapy sessions, medication management, and inpatient care may be covered fully or partially. To determine your coverage, contact your insurance provider to confirm in-network facilities and ask about co-pays, deductibles, and prior authorization requirements. Some centers also offer sliding-scale fees or payment plans for individuals without insurance.
Signs that someone should seek help from a mental health treatment center include persistent feelings of sadness or hopelessness, severe anxiety, sudden mood changes, difficulty concentrating, withdrawal from social activities, or harmful behaviors such as self-harm or substance abuse. Other indicators include disruptions in daily functioning, difficulty maintaining relationships, and a sense of being overwhelmed. If these symptoms persist or worsen, it is important to seek professional help to address the underlying issues effectively.
During your first visit to a mental health treatment center in Jacksonville, NC, you can expect to undergo an initial assessment. A licensed mental health professional will likely ask about your symptoms, medical history, lifestyle, and any previous treatments. This helps them understand your unique needs and develop a personalized treatment plan. You may also discuss your goals for therapy and any concerns you have. The first visit is a great opportunity to ask questions about the facility, available services, and the treatment process.

Choosing an inpatient mental health treatment center provides several benefits. These centers offer a structured environment with 24/7 care, allowing individuals to focus entirely on their recovery without external distractions. Patients have access to a multidisciplinary team of professionals, including therapists, psychiatrists, and support staff, who collaborate on personalized treatment plans. Inpatient care also provides a safe space for individuals experiencing severe symptoms or crises, ensuring immediate support. Additionally, inpatient programs often include a variety of therapies and activities that promote healing and long-term mental wellness.
